Abstract

The National Peach Councilpresented their 1972 achievement award to Dr. George Oberle, Professor of Horticulture at Virginia Polytechnic Institute and State University, Blacksburg, Va. at the council's 31st annual convention in Atlantic City. He is recognized as an authority in cytology, the structure of individual cells, and in genetics, as these are related to fruit breeding. Peaches introduced by Dr. Oberle are particularly important because of their ability to escape blossom season frosts.
